South Carolina Witness Project

The South Carolina Witness Project is a nonprofit organization focused on raising awareness and promoting access to preventive breast and cervical cancer screenings throughout South Carolina. The project is particularly aimed at empowering women by increasing their knowledge and participation in early cancer detection practices.

Mission and Activities

The South Carolina Witness Project operates as a culturally competent and community-based program. It utilizes cancer survivors and community leaders to educate women on the importance of breast and cervical cancer screenings. The program emphasizes early detection methods such as mammography, clinical breast examinations, pelvic exams, and Pap tests[1][2].

Impact

Over 11,000 women have been positively impacted by the SC Witness Project. This includes:

  • 11,430 women educated about breast and cervical cancer
  • 1,048 women referred for further assistance
  • 472 witnesses trained statewide as Lay Health Advisors or Witness Role Models
  • 407 community presentations delivered to promote awareness and screening participation[1].

The project collaborates with various organizations to ensure that women are directed towards appropriate screening services[3][5].

Partnerships and Community Outreach

The South Carolina Witness Project collaborates with local and national health organizations to extend its outreach. For instance, it has partnered with the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ention's National Breast and Cervical Cancer Early Detection Program to enhance its impact[5]. Additionally, it works with community churches, leveraging their influence in rural areas to disseminate health information effectively[2][3].

Program Structure

The program is structured around empowering African American women, who often face higher mortality rates from breast and cervical cancer compared to other demographic groups. It incorporates faith and cultural elements into its educational approach, making the message more relatable and effective within communities where churches play a central role[2][3].
